He was a host of Sunday Night at the London Palladium in the mid-1960s, and hosted numerous game shows and quiz shows on ITV during the 1970s, 1980s and early 1990s. Tarbuck was born in Wavertree, Liverpool, on 6 February 1940. Click here to Start FameChaining. [citation needed], Tarbuck made a Comedy Playhouse pilot for the BBC in 1967, acting in Johnny Speight's To Lucifer, A Son alongside John Le Mesurier and Pat Coombs, but a series was not commissioned. During the 1980s, he was well-known for hosting ITVs Live From Her Majestys and subsequent versions of the show. He is a Conservative Party supporter,[14] and at the height of his celebrity was a prominent supporter of Margaret Thatcher and her policies, baking her a cake to celebrate her 60th birthday in October 1985.
